У многих статистик проблемы с точностью. Какие методы определения ранка существуют?
1) ранк = (к-во убийств) - (к-во смерти)
пример:
1 игрок - 10 убийств 1 смертей = 90% убийств
2 игрок - 1000 убийств 200 смертей = 80% убийств
в итоге 1 игрок (новичек) займет первое место, что не правильно исходя из здравого смысла.
2) ранк = (к-во убийств) / (к-во смерти)
здесь значение как бы усредняется, что должно положительно сказаться на ранке, но:
пример:
1 игрок - 3 убийств 1 смертей = среднее 3
2 игрок - 100 убийств 20 смертей = среднее 5
опять же 1 игрок займет первое место, что не правильно.
в smartrank используется математическая формула из высшей математики, которая исключает такие ситуации. статистика пока находится на стадии тестирования. как обстоит дело в популярных плагинах статистик для сервера не знаю.
как установить:
вставить в addons\sourcemod\configs\databases.cfg
а файл smartrank.smx скопировать в addons\sourcemod\plugins
команда !smartrank в чат выводит статистику игрока
1) ранк = (к-во убийств) - (к-во смерти)
пример:
1 игрок - 10 убийств 1 смертей = 90% убийств
2 игрок - 1000 убийств 200 смертей = 80% убийств
в итоге 1 игрок (новичек) займет первое место, что не правильно исходя из здравого смысла.
2) ранк = (к-во убийств) / (к-во смерти)
здесь значение как бы усредняется, что должно положительно сказаться на ранке, но:
пример:
1 игрок - 3 убийств 1 смертей = среднее 3
2 игрок - 100 убийств 20 смертей = среднее 5
опять же 1 игрок займет первое место, что не правильно.
в smartrank используется математическая формула из высшей математики, которая исключает такие ситуации. статистика пока находится на стадии тестирования. как обстоит дело в популярных плагинах статистик для сервера не знаю.
как установить:
вставить в addons\sourcemod\configs\databases.cfg
а файл smartrank.smx скопировать в addons\sourcemod\plugins
команда !smartrank в чат выводит статистику игрока